Bank of Valletta, in collaboration with the Malta Basketball Association, proudly honoured the outstanding achievements of Malta’s basketball athletes during the BOV Basketball Players of the Year Awards 2025. This annual event celebrates players who have demonstrated exceptional skill, sportsmanship, and commitment throughout the season, across all categories.

The awards ceremony was held in the presence of Stefan Abela, Manager CSR at Bank of Valletta, and Paul Sultana, President of the Malta Basketball Association, who presented the accolades to this year’s top performers.

The top two awards, the BOV Senior Men and BOV Senior Women Basketball Player do the Year went to Luxol’s Nathan Xuereb and Hibernians’ Steffi deMartino.

Nathan Xuereb played a pivotal role in leading Luxol Basketball Club to both the BOV National League and John Tabone Shield Finals. He finished the season as the second-highest Maltese scorer, averaging 14.74 points per game and 2.68 three-pointers per game. Nathan also represented Malta in 3×3 basketball, competing at the GSSE Games in Andorra and the European 3×3 Championships in Kosovo, showcasing his talent on the international stage.

Steffi De Martino reaffirmed her status as one of Malta’s leading basketball figures, guiding Hibernians to victory in the John Tabone Shield. She topped the league scoring charts with an impressive 15.86 points per game and averaged 1.95 three-pointers per game. Internationally, Steffi was part of Malta’s historic 3×3 women’s team, which secured a silver medal at the GSSE Games in Andorra Malta’s first-ever medal in this discipline.

Mr Abela and Mr Sultana proceeded with presenting the awards to the athletes who have shown outstanding performances in their respective categories as follows:

BOV Amateur League Men: Stefan Simic (Hibernians)

U23 Men: Neil Cassar (Hibernians)

U23 Women: Anna Fenech Pace (Luxol)

U19 Men: Gregory Mizzi (Luxol)

U19 Women: Sarah Fenech Pace (Luxol)

U16 Boys: Zac Said Hollier (Starlites)

U16 Girls: Claire Portelli (Depiro)

U14 Boys: Thomas Cauchi Carter (Athleta)

U14 Girls: Martina Mendez (Hibernians)

Tony Camilleri Fair Play Award – Niksa Zivkovic
